What is CVE-2026-85189?

The Joomla Modals extension by Regular Labs exhibits a stored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ability that affects versions prior to 17.0.0. This issue arises when executable URL schemes are treated as standard modal URLs, allowing malicious actors to inject JavaScript code into the browser context of visitors. This flaw can enable unauthorized script execution, leading to potential data theft or session hijacking without leveraging the extension's Pro JavaScript Events feature.

Affected Version(s)

Modals (Free, Pro) extension for Joomla 4.0.0-16.2.0
